1. Retail Store Deployment Strategy
Challenges: Multiple POS systems, customer Wi-Fi, IoT devices, digital signage
Deployment Tips:
-
Router Placement: Central location to cover the sales floor
-
Band Allocation:
-
2.4GHz → IoT devices (security cameras, sensors)
-
5GHz → POS and business-critical devices
-
6GHz → Customer Wi-Fi and streaming
-
-
Security: Enable WPA3 Enterprise for POS systems
-
Cloud Monitoring: Use ZBTWIFI dashboard to monitor traffic and device health

2. Construction Site Deployment Strategy
Challenges: Lack of wired internet, mobile teams, cloud-based project management tools
Deployment Tips:
-
Multi-SIM Router Placement: Central location in site office
-
SIM Configuration: LTE/5G SIMs with failover priority
-
Load Balancing: Split traffic across SIMs for optimal bandwidth
-
Rapid Deployment: Plug-and-play setup for temporary or changing locations

3. Dense Office / Campus Deployment Strategy
Challenges: High device density, latency-sensitive apps, multi-floor coverage
Deployment Tips:
-
Tri-Band Wi-Fi 7 Placement:
-
Floor center points for uniform coverage
-
Avoid physical obstructions
-
-
Multi-Link Operation (MLO): Enable to distribute devices across 2.4/5/6 GHz bands
-
QoS & VLAN: Prioritize critical apps (VoIP, video conferencing, cloud ERP)
-
Scalability: Add additional BE19000 APs for large floors or multi-building campuses
